Key Responsibilities:
| Responsibility | Description |
|---|---|
| Strategic Planning | Develop and implement operational strategies to enhance productivity and efficiency. |
| Resource Management | Oversee allocation of resources, including personnel, equipment, and facilities. |
| Process Improvement | Identify areas for improvement and streamline operational processes. |
| Financial Management | Monitor and manage budgeting, forecasting, and financial performance. |
| Team Leadership | Provide guidance and direction to employees to ensure cohesion and effective teamwork. |

Statistics:
According to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, the employment of business operations managers is projected to grow 5% from 2019 to 2029, faster than the average for all occupations. This growth is fueled by the increasing complexity of global business operations and the need for highly skilled professionals to oversee them.

Top 10 Legal Questions About Business Operations Manager Job Duties
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| 1. What are the legal responsibilities of a business operations manager? | As a business operations manager, you are responsible for ensuring compliance with all relevant laws and regulations impacting the business. This includes overseeing operational processes, managing budgets, and ensuring workplace safety and legal compliance. |
| 2. Can a business operations manager be held legally liable for regulatory violations? | Yes, a business operations manager can be held personally liable for regulatory violations if they are found to have knowingly and willfully violated laws or regulations. It is essential for business operations managers to stay informed and take proactive measures to ensure compliance. |
| 3. What legal considerations should a business operations manager be aware of when implementing cost-cutting measures? | When implementing cost-cutting measures, a business operations manager must consider potential legal implications, such as labor laws, contractual obligations, and potential impact on employee rights. | 4. How does intellectual property law impact the role of a business operations manager? | Business operations managers must be mindful of intellectual property laws when overseeing product development, branding, and marketing initiatives. It is important to protect the company`s intellectual property rights and respect the intellectual property rights of others to avoid legal disputes. |
| 5. What are the legal implications of data privacy and security for a business operations manager? | With the increasing focus on data privacy and security, business operations managers must ensure compliance with relevant data protection laws and regulations. This includes safeguarding sensitive customer information and implementing appropriate security measures to prevent data breaches. |
| 6. Can a business operations manager legally terminate employees without cause? | Business operations managers must adhere to employment laws when considering employee termination. In most cases, terminating employees without cause may be lawful, but it is important to be mindful of potential wrongful termination claims and ensure compliance with applicable labor laws. |
| 7. What legal considerations should a business operations manager keep in mind when entering into contracts? | When entering into contracts, business operations managers should carefully review and negotiate terms to protect the company`s interests. It is crucial to understand the legal implications of contractual obligations and seek legal advice to mitigate potential risks. |
| 8. How does occupational health and safety law impact the role of a business operations manager? | Business operations managers are responsible for ensuring a safe and healthy work environment for employees. Compliance with occupational health and safety laws is essential to mitigate workplace hazards and minimize the risk of legal liabilities related to workplace injuries. |
| 9. Can a business operations manager be held liable for financial misconduct within the organization? | If a business operations manager is found to have been complicit in financial misconduct or negligence, they may be held personally liable for their actions. It is imperative for business operations managers to uphold ethical standards and adhere to financial laws and regulations. |
| 10. What legal considerations should a business operations manager take into account when implementing changes to business processes? | When implementing changes to business processes, business operations managers should consider potential legal implications, such as employee rights, contractual obligations, and regulatory compliance. Seeking legal advice can help ensure that changes are implemented in a legally sound manner. |
